Water-based high-reflective ink is primarily  used for screen printing on the backsheet glass of photovoltaic modules. This type of high-reflective ink refl-ects light back onto the photovoltaic silicon wafer, further enhancing the power generation efficiency of the photovoltaic module. It achieves higher power generation efficiency on the same line.
